Which group of fungi have single posterior flagella?
A. Myxomycelis
B. Oomycetes
C. Plasmodiophoromycetes
D. Chytridiomycetes
Answer: Option D
Solution(By Examveda Team)
Chytridiomycetes fungi have single posterior flagella.Chytridiomycetes is the major class of the phylum Chytridiomycota, which contains several parasitic species.
A common characteristic of chytrid fungi is that they propel themselves with a single posterior flagellum.
